Meath combines historic towns with modern commuter developments. Large housing estates in Ashbourne, Ratoath, and Dunboyne serve the Dublin commuter market. Rural Meath has traditional farmsteads and period country houses.

Meath County Council enforces strict heritage protection in areas like Trim and around Newgrange. Archaeological assessments may be required for new builds in parts of the Boyne Valley.

Meath has a dry climate with good solar potential. Cold winter nights in the inland Boyne Valley make insulation and efficient heating particularly important.

Conveyancing Solicitor Costs in Meath

Typical costs for conveyancing solicitor in Meath (prices may vary (typically 10% above national average)):

ServiceTypical CostNotes
Conveyancing (purchase)€1,650 | €3,300Property value, complexity
Conveyancing (sale)€1,320 | €2,750Property value
Conveyancing (sale + purchase)€2,750 | €5,500Combined deal

Estimates for Meath, 2026. Get personalised quotes for accurate pricing.

Conveyancing fees for buying a property are €1,500 to €3,000. Selling costs €1,200 to €2,500. Combined sale and purchase fees are €2,500 to €5,000.

Typical conveyancing takes 6-12 weeks from sale agreed to closing. Complex cases may take longer.

They handle contracts, title investigation, searches, stamp duty, Land Registry registration, and all legal aspects of buying or selling property.

Yes, but it is advisable to use a solicitor experienced in property law. Specialist conveyancing firms often offer better value and faster service.

Beyond the purchase price, budget for stamp duty, legal fees, valuation fees, surveyor fees, and mortgage protection insurance.
